Understanding Citizenship and Naturalization

Citizenship, the status of being a legal member of the United States, can be acquired in several ways. For many in Granger and surrounding areas like South Bend, the most common route to citizenship after residing in the U.S. for a qualifying period is through naturalization. This legal process allows lawful permanent residents to become U.S. citizens. It requires meeting specific criteria related to physical presence, good moral character, knowledge of U.S. civics and English, and the ability to demonstrate loyalty to the U.S. Constitution.

The Naturalization Process Explained

The naturalization process, while standardized, can feel overwhelming without professional assistance. A qualified Citizenship Lawyer in Granger will typically guide clients through the following common steps:

  • Initial Consultation: An attorney will review your immigration history, assess your eligibility, and discuss the best strategy for your case.
  • Application Preparation: The lawyer will help you accurately complete Form N-400, gathering all necessary supporting documents, which may include birth certificates, marriage certificates, tax returns, and proof of residency.
  • Biometrics Appointment: You will attend an appointment at a designated USCIS facility, often in or near the South Bend area, for fingerprinting and photograph.
  • Citizenship Interview and Test: You will meet with a USCIS officer to discuss your application and demonstrate your English language and U.S. civics knowledge.
  • Oath of Allegiance Ceremony: If your application is approved, you will attend a ceremony to take the Oath of Allegiance and officially become a U.S. citizen.

Frequently Asked Questions

How do I know if I qualify for U.S. Citizenship in Granger Indiana?

Eligibility for U.S. citizenship through naturalization in Granger, Indiana, generally requires being a lawful permanent resident for at least five years (or three years if married to a U.S. citizen), demonstrating continuous residence and physical presence in the U.S., proving good moral character, and passing the English and civics tests. A Citizenship Lawyer in Granger can assess your specific circumstances to confirm your qualifications and advise on any potential exceptions or special provisions.

What is the typical timeline for the naturalization process in the Granger area?

The timeline for the naturalization process can vary significantly depending on individual case factors and USCIS processing times. Generally, from filing the application to attending the oath ceremony, the process can take anywhere from six months to over a year. An immigration attorney in the Granger area, familiar with the local USCIS processing trends, can provide a more personalized estimate based on your application and current USCIS workloads.

What if I have a criminal record and want to apply for citizenship in Granger?

Having a criminal record does not automatically disqualify you from U.S. citizenship, but it can significantly complicate the process. Certain offenses are considered crimes involving moral turpitude or firearm offenses, which can affect your good moral character requirement or even your eligibility. How Citizenship Lawyer Works

An applicant files Form N-400 along with evidence of continuous residence, physical presence, and good moral character; USCIS schedules a biometrics appointment, reviews the file, and conducts an interview in English (with exceptions for older LPRs) that includes civics and English testing; an oath ceremony follows approval

Can I handle Citizenship Lawyer without an attorney in Indiana?

N-400 naturalization is one of the most frequently self-filed immigration applications; USCIS publishes clear guidance and the civics study materials are publicly available; cases with extended absences from the U.S., prior criminal convictions, or prior immigration violations benefit from attorney review

How long does Citizenship Lawyer take?

USCIS currently processes N-400 naturalization applications in 10–18 months from filing, including the biometrics appointment, interview, and oath ceremony scheduling. Processing times vary significantly by field office.

When evaluating an immigration attorney, confirm they are licensed to practice law in Indiana (or in any U.S. state, as immigration law is federal), and verify they are a member of the American Immigration Lawyers Association (AILA). Avoid notarios and non-attorney consultants who illegally practice immigration law — this is a significant problem in many communities and the errors they make can bar people from future immigration benefits.
